Four Vietnam banks lend VND250Bln to DANA-Y steel project

Four Vietnam banks have signed credit deals totaling VND250 billion ($12.83 million) for the second phase of a steel project invested by DANA-Y Steel Joint Stock Company (DNY) in the central city of Danang.

The lenders are Vietnam Bank for Agriculture and Rural Development (Agribank), Ho Chi Minh City Housing Development Commercial JS Bank (HDBank), Global Petro Commercial Joint Stock Bank (GPbank), Vietnam Commer- cial JS Bank for Industry and Trade (Vietinbank).

The second phase of Dana-Y steel plant is scheduled to start operation in the second quarter of 2011, the Dau tu newspaper reported Friday.

DANA-Y Steel JSC, listed on the Hanoi Stock Exchange, made a net profit of VND32.81 billion ($1.72 million) in the first half of this year, surging 114.54% from a year earlier.

DNY, the biggest steel firm in Vietnam’s central region, targets a net profit of VND87 billion on revenues of VND914 billion in 2010. – Stoxplus.com
